This book provides an accessible and concise guide to understanding and implementing graphical methods to determine the overhead line construction stresses and sags for electric power transmission lines. By approaching the subject through simple mathematical principles, the author demonstrates how even individuals without specialized technical training can harness the power of charts and diagrams for accurate line installations. The book begins by establishing the general principles and assumptions used in creating the charts, ensuring that readers have a solid foundation before delving into practical applications. The charts themselves are organized into two parts: one for calculating the loading ratio and the other for determining sags and stresses under various conditions. Detailed instructions and examples guide users through the process of selecting the appropriate chart and interpreting the results. Beyond its practical value, the book also offers insights into the broader context of overhead line construction. The author discusses the importance of considering environmental factors such as wind and ice, as well as the need for adherence to safety standards and regulations. By providing a comprehensive understanding of these factors, the book empowers individuals to make informed decisions and ensure the reliability and safety of their electrical infrastructure.
